Apple WWDR CA证书压缩包解析

需积分: 10 3 下载量 21 浏览量 更新于2024-11-21 收藏 2KB ZIP 举报
资源摘要信息: "Apple WWDRCAG3APPP.zip" 从提供的文件信息来看,这是一个与苹果公司相关的压缩文件包,文件名暗示了与苹果开发者证书相关的某种资源。文件名中的“AppleWWDRCAG3”和“AppleWWDRCAG3.cer”这两个部分尤其引人注目。下面将详细介绍这些知识点。 ### Apple WWDR 证书(Apple Worldwide Developer Relations Certification Authority) **Apple WWDRCAG3** 指的可能是与苹果全球开发者关系证书颁发机构(Apple Worldwide Developer Relations Certification Authority)相关的第三版本的证书文件。苹果为开发者提供了一整套证书体系,以确保iOS和macOS等苹果操作系统上运行的应用程序的安全性和来源的可信度。 #### 证书的作用: 1. **代码签名**:WWDR 证书是苹果代码签名过程的关键部分。开发者使用它来签署他们的应用程序,确保代码在发布之前没有被篡改。 2. **App Store 分发**:提交到App Store的应用程序必须使用有效的苹果证书进行签名。 3. **应用信任**:用户通过苹果的数字签名来验证应用程序的真实性,从而信任该应用是来自官方渠道的,并且没有被第三方恶意修改。 #### 证书的种类: - **开发者证书**:用于开发和测试应用程序。 - **分发证书**:用于将应用程序分发到App Store或企业级应用。 - **推送通知证书**:用于配置推送通知服务。 - **应用服务证书**:用于特定应用服务,例如Apple Pay。 ### .cer 文件格式 .cer 文件是数字证书的文件格式,该文件通常包含公钥及其相关的身份信息。苹果使用.cer格式的证书来进行身份验证和安全通信。 #### 数字证书的组成部分: - **公钥**:与私钥配对,用于加密数据。 - **数字签名**:证明证书是由可信的证书颁发机构(CA)签发的。 - **身份信息**:包括证书持有者的名称、组织、区域等信息。 #### 证书管理: - **生成证书请求**:开发者需要使用私钥生成证书签名请求(CSR),然后提交给苹果以获取.cer文件。 - **安装证书**:开发者需要将.cer文件安装到Mac上,与Xcode一起使用。 ### 文件压缩包 - **.zip** 文件格式:是一种常见的文件压缩格式,用于减小文件体积,便于存储和传输。 - **AppleWWDRCAG3APPP.zip**:很可能包含了.cer文件或其他与WWDR证书相关的文件,例如.p12或.pem格式的私钥文件。 #### 压缩包的内容和用途: - **备份**:开发者可能使用压缩包来备份证书和私钥。 - **分发**:将证书打包后,可以安全地分发给其他需要访问该证书的开发者或团队成员。 - **更新**:在证书即将到期或密钥被泄露时,更新证书需要重新生成并分发新的.cer文件。 ### 苹果开发者计划 加入苹果开发者计划是获取WWDR证书的前提。开发者计划为开发者提供了多种资源,包括开发工具、文档和教程,以及测试和分发应用程序的能力。 - **个人开发者**:适合独立开发者。 - **公司开发者**:适合公司或组织。 - **企业开发者**:适用于内部应用程序分发。 总结而言,文件"AppleWWDRCAG3APPP.zip"很可能是一个与苹果开发者证书相关的压缩包文件,其中包含了WWDR证书(AppleWWDRCAG3.cer),用于代码签名和其他与苹果开发者计划相关的安全流程。开发者依赖这些证书来确保应用程序的安全性和可信度,同时,这些证书的管理和维护也是应用程序开发和分发过程中的重要环节。